Output e86f027ba8ef8197ca512b3511a56f86ee77bc8bcafcb17d0c760b48428962e1:1

value
6956499059344
script pubkey
OP_0 OP_PUSHBYTES_20 158640f4c37fa7e88c18eb3093e17a7245dd6e68
address
tb1qzkrypaxr07n73rqcavcf8ct6wfza6mng8px4tx
transaction
e86f027ba8ef8197ca512b3511a56f86ee77bc8bcafcb17d0c760b48428962e1
confirmations
184993
spent
true